Okay, now that I hope you are feeling a little warm and fuzzy towards doing research ;o), what every Internet marketer must do on a regular basis is research what advertising works.

And the first step is to find a newsletter/ezine to advertise in and to do that you need to spend a bit of time collating some information.

Here's 10 things to do before you spend a dime on advertising:

  • Take time time to look at the newsletter publisher's website.

  • If you like the website then subscribe to the ezine and look at the format of the ezine closely.

  • Contact the publisher and ask the following questions:

  • What is the number of subscribers?

  • Has each subscriber specifically asked to be subscribed to the list or has it been automatic through a co-op etc?

  • Is double opt-in used ie. Has each subscriber confirmed their request to subscribe?

  • How often and what days of the week is the ezine published? It is generally believed that Tuesday through Thursday are the best days for readership, however, I know of many successful ezine publishers who publish regularly on a Friday or Saturday targeting weekend readership.

  • Is the ad published in the newsletter itself or is it published as a separate ad sheet (newsletter preferred).

  • Will the publisher use your choice of subject line and, if so, will it just say your subject line (always preferred) or the words "SOLO AD" and then your subject line?

  • Is there a queue before your ad will be published (this is a really good sign)? A queue usually means that ad results are good and the ezine is a recommended advertising source.

    By taking the time to wait for these answers and going over the responses carefully you will immediately be able to place ezines in rankings of importance as a result of the answers you receive.

    The more "yes" answers you get to the above questions the higher the quality of the readership will be. The number of subscribers is not an indicator of how well your ad will pull. Quite often newsletters with low subscribers pull as well as newsletters with thousands of subscribers.

    The bottom line at all times is the sales you receive as a result of your ad placement. The higher the readership quality the higher quality prospects and customers you will receive and the less refunds you will have to process :O).
